I’m partnered with a Global Manufacturer, on a new Senior Accountant role. This role is a diverse scope role with a blend of general accounting, fixed assets and some indirect tax.
Experience with sales & use tax, or fixed assets is a preference in addition to a strong accounting foundation, but they are 100% ready to train on these skills for the right candidate open to learning and expanding their skillset! This role will be 80% focused on general accounting in the long run
Role Summary
This position plays a key role in supporting month-end close, and contributing to audit and compliance efforts, while assisting with sales & use tax processes (20-25%). You’ll collaborate cross-functionally gaining exposure across broader accounting operations and indirect taxation
Key Responsibilities
- Support month-end close with journal entries and account reconciliations
- Maintain fixed assets and depreciation schedules
- Assist with financial audits, compliance reporting, and regulatory filings
- Manage sales & use tax activities including rate setup, filings, reconciliations, and third-party coordination
- Contribute to special projects and research related to state compliance and accounting issues
Qualifications
- Bachelor’s degree in Accounting (advanced education a plus)
- 3–5 years of progressive accounting experience
- Solid understanding of GAAP and accounting systems (JD Edwards huge plus!) and tools Avalara and/or Vertex
- Str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ills
- Experience with sales-use tax, and/or fixed assets is a preference/plus
